Import a movie as a prop, scale it so it covers your camera, and boom animated video background... What else would be needed? Or green screen your CTA animation, import into any number of video editors, some commercial others free, and chromakey a completely different background from images or video...

I think what rollynumber1 means is importing motion capture data into CTA, which will be a great feature if implemented.
Eg, we have a motion capture data( say, walk.bvh), we can import it into CTA as motion file, (via skeleton mapping/retargeting). And in the retargeting process, we can rotate the imported skeleton to match both side/front profile, so for same motion capture data, several CTA motion files could be generated for different profile view.
